Baked French Toast

This baked French toast is perfect for feeding multiple people. It is moist and slightly crisped, sweetened lightly with maple syrup, and it's completely gluten and dairy free!

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 27 minutes
Total Time 42 minutes
Course Breakfast
Servings 6

Ingredients
  

  • 1 loaf or 8 cups of gluten-free bread, cubed (12oz)
  • 4 eggs, lightly beaten
  • cups dairy-free milk, unsweetened (355ml)
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
  • 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• ¼ teaspoon ground nutmeg
  • ¼ cup maple syrup (73ml)

Instructions
 

  • First, preheat the oven to 375°F. Lightly oil an 8'' x 11'' (2qt) casserole dish.
  • Then cut the loaf of bread into cubes and place them in a large mixing bowl.
  • Lightly beat the eggs in a small mixing bowl.
  • Add the ground cinnamon, nutmeg, eggs, milk, maple syrup, and vanilla extract to the large bowl, stirring it well to fully cover the bread cubes.
  • Pour the mixture into the casserole dish, and lightly dust the top with more cinnamon.
  • Bake on the middle oven rack for 27-29 minutes and serve warm. Top with berries, maple syrup, or whipped cream.
